Kodiak is located in Alaska. Kodiak, Alaska has a population of 5,682. Kodiak is less family-centric than the surrounding county with 40.02% of the households containing married families with children. The county average for households married with children is 40.85%.
The median household income in Kodiak, Alaska is $67,391. The median household income for the surrounding county is $83,765 compared to the national median of $69,021. The median age of people living in Kodiak is 40 years.
The average high temperature in July is 59.6 degrees, with an average low temperature in January of 26.3 degrees. The average rainfall is approximately 81 inches per year, with 60.2 inches of snow per year.
